Everyone on here by now knows the importance of OEM filters, the blue spring kit, the upgraded HFCM drain plug, and using some sort of diesel additive. I myself run Power Service because its readily available, but there's tons of different ones available. As far as the FICM goes many people go to Ed because of his prices, customer service, and excellent work. FICMRepair.com was my choice, and they offer two levels of rebuilt with difference warranty periods. Also, he is able to install PHP tunes at the time of rebuild as well. The recommended tune is the Atlas 40 because it allows the truck to remain flexible between towing and pure power. The Atlas 80 and Hercules are not recommended for trucks that tow and are considered street only tunes.

Now the optional stuff. Swamp and BPD both offer a 53 and 58 volt FICM and some people like the idea, but IMO it's just putting added strain on the system that was designed to run on a 48 volt setup. Ed used to offer these upgrades but found that it generated unnecessary heat and shortened the life of the internal parts. It may cause the injectors to work faster, but to me that also means more injector wear. The 48 volt setup has been shown to work perfect as long as the FICM continues to work as designed plus there's no way to read above 53 volts anyways. BPD has a nice case for their FICM and offers the redundant power supplies, but you have no way to tell if the power supply has failed, so it's just as good as an OEM FICM setup is IMO. The PHP Gryphon FICM programmer is for those who want to be able to cycle between FICM programs and can provide rollbacks as well. If you read down further there is more information posted about using it. The metal fuel cap can be used if you need an auxiliary port but besides that it's just bling and is pricey. The 6.4 banjo bolts seem to be a good upgrade as well since they can flow better than the 6.0 ones and they're cheap, but in research they have shown to prove no difference at all since the 6.0 fuel system is a deadhead setup. Also, some people prefer to keep the check valves that the 6.0 bolts have. The regulated fuel return, upgraded injectors and nozzle, and fuel tank sump kit seem to be more for those guys running an upgraded fuel system as I haven't seen any real reliability or fuel mileage gains from them and an upgraded turbo is highly recommended with them. It seems like a stock fuel system with the blue spring kit and good filters is able to keep up with whatever the stock turbo can do. There is more below about upgraded fuel system parts on a truck that tows.

Did a bit more research concerning injector size. Apparently it just comes down to how closely you want to monitor your EGT's and where you're gonna be towing. From what I've seen the recommended largest injector size if you're going to tow anything heavy is 155cc with a Powermax or similar turbo, but this requires close monitoring of the EGT's, especially when running through hills. My thoughts are to keep the truck as tow and daily driver friendly as possible so that I don't have to stare at the pyrometer and constantly shift it up and down or worry that someone with less experience will melt the truck towing with it.

Also, the price to do upgraded injectors isn't just in the injectors themselves, it involves an upgraded lift pump, regulated return, and turbo to match. All this together gets to be very pricey and it seems if you're not looking to pull a sled or drag race it's not needed. Upgraded injectors are approximately 1500, lift pump is around 700, regulated return is around 700, and Powermax turbo is around 1200. For me the 4100 (or more) dollars isn't worth it as these parts all go hand in hand with each other.

Builds above Electronics Utilizing Stock 135cc/Stock Nozzle Injectors:
Stock Injectors until recently have been considered limited to builds under 450RWHP - That still remains the realistic goal of those drivers not looking to make the change to higher performing injectors. They will however, allow owners who tow heavy (at or near GCWR of their trucks) to do so with little concern for the adverse impact of hotter EGTs and internal temps.

--SCT Race Programming, 135/Stock Injectors, and the Powermax 63.5x88mm
440RWHP - By Dnyo - stock fuel system

--SCT Race Programming, FICM Tuning, 135/Stock Injectors, and the MTW Stage II 64.5x88mm
485RWHP/968Ft-Lbs - by Dyno -stock fuel system (Currently this is the highest numbers I've seen on stock injectors)

--Towing Considerations with Stock Injectors
The only consideration is to have either an appropriate street (under 8-10K load, depending on tune), or designated tow file loaded via the SCT programmer. Depending on aftermarket turbocharger, for example the Durastroke, reverting to stock Ford Programming is also an option. Towing should be avoided with any high performance program, or FICM tuning above 40HP.

Builds Utilizing 155cc/35% or 50% Nozzle Injectors:
155cc Injectors are classified the limit for those who will still use their trucks to tow heavy on a routine basis and are not chasing a higher HP goal. With the right combination of tuning 450RWHP is very achievable. These injectors can produce 500RWHP realistically with supporting modifications.

--Supporting Modifications for 155cc Injector Builds
Regulated fuel return, or complete fuel system depending on power goals.
Cold Air Intake, should you be going after the 500RWHP mark on these injectors.
Transmission issues may develop when pushing 500RWHP, depending on driving habits the 5R110 may not require immediate
attention.

--Towing Considerations with 155cc Injectors
Concern here lays in towing heavy at altitude, it would be recommended for those who pursue this course and tow heavy to talk with their tune writer to determine how much fuel will be pulled via tuning. The same guidance applies with regard to street and high performance tunes as they do with stock injectors.

During the truck rebuild I found that my FICM was dying and I've got 2 injectors down, so I had to decide what route to go on those as well. This was the time I began looking into FICM tunes, and found that PHP offered the Gryphon FICM tuner which would allow you use swap between any of their 4 tunes. Also, I found that using this device would also allow PCM/TCM rollbacks to earlier strategies. Ed offers a single FICM tune for 150 dollars, and the Gryphon tuner is 400 dollars + an additional 75 dollars to perform a rollback. Now, I needed to figure out if the Gryphon tuner was going to be worth the extra as we're talking a 325 dollar difference at that point.

Everyone knows that certain strategies are terrible, but others are good. It's regarded that the earlier tunes are good, and the later ones bad. Now, from what I have read, the only downsides to the latest tune (VXCF9) for the 05-07 trucks is the reduced fuel mileage and power, but the turbo vane sweep and the mild induction heating as well as the excellent cold weather starting are very nice. Some people like to rollback to the earlier strategy to gain the power and economy back, but it seems a moot point with the SCT as you gain the power and mileage back when you re-tune, especially when using custom tunes as the base strategy is nearly completely re-written minus the additional "features." Knowing with the SCT tuner and custom tunes I would be able to essentially set the PCM/TCM up in any way I wanted to I decided a rollback wasn't going to be worth it.

So, I was now in a dilemma. Do I get the Gryphon tuner for the 4 FICM tunes or just pick one? Easily the biggest thing I used to narrow it down was the fact that overlapping a FICM tune and PCM tune only returns about 25% of the FICM tune's power. This means that even with the Hercules (highest tune for the FICM) you're only talking a 15 HP difference between it an the Atlas 40 (most recommended tune). They use the same strategies, just that one creates more power than the other. If you were to use just the Atlas 40 you would gain power, be able to tow heavy (as long as you had a 4" exhaust), and gain fuel economy. If you wanted to switch the to Hercules or Atlas 80 you would gain ~15 HP but wouldn't be able to tow heavy with them. This was the point I decided that I'd just pocket the 325 dollars and save it for custom tunes and other things and just go with the Atlas 40.

Also, there's no fuel economy or reliability gains to be had out of the regulated return, upgraded lift pump, fuel tank sump kit, injectors, or HPOP upgrades and having to be extremely mindful of the pyrometer kind of ruins the fun in driving the truck.

That's not true with regard to what's in bold. RR Kit resolves the dead head fuel design. The dead head fuel design creates a very real issue of starving the 7 and 8 injectors. An RR Kit supplies consistent fuel to those injectors. If that doesn't help in reliability, I don't know what does. And that's just with a stock truck. When you do anything that adds power to the vehicle (regardless if they don't fit your definition of a "power adder") that puts even more demand on the fuel system. One of the reasons why I would imagine that you also mentioned an RR kit as a "supporting mod" when doing 155 mm^3 injectors. I don't know why you would suggest something though as a supporting mod if they didn't help with reliability period. To me that doesn't make much sense.

tex25025 06-27-2013 11:03 AM


Originally Posted by the_auto_tech (Post 13291379)
I can understand the regulated return being something to help reliability when using programming.

Stock or tuned. Tuning brings out that dead head design short comings more so then stock, but the concern is still there with a stock truck.


Originally Posted by the_auto_tech (Post 13291379)
From what I've read though the factory HFCM is more than capable of what I have and is much more reliable than the aftermarket pumps out there.

Not if you add the injectors. My stock pump lasted 3 months with 155mm^3 injectors. It hadn't completely died, but thankfully I had a fuel gauge to where I could see fluctuations in pressure depending on how much fuel was being demanded at that time. I see no fluctuations with my aftermarket setup now.



Originally Posted by the_auto_tech (Post 13291379)
Like I said, I'm not looking to push the trans much, so I feel that I'll be perfectly fine using the stock fuel components.

I can appreciate that. I tried to do that as well with my fuel pump and trans (well trans I knew was going to crap out, I was just trying to get away with the stock one as long as I could) as well.

The kicker is, once you change stock settings and pushing more, you are putting more demand on stock components. Even if you aren't technically pushing the upper limits on stock components, you are putting more stress and it will fail sooner then it would if it had been left alone.

Think of it this way (boy I've been using this analogy too much lately), you have a two sets of tires rated for 120mph. One runs at 40 mph and the other runs at 80 mph. Which one is going to wear quicker and need to be changed out sooner? Everything else being equal.
